McLaren Health Care, headquartered in Grand Blanc, Michigan, is a $7.3 billion, fully integrated health care delivery system committed to quality, evidence-based patient care and cost efficiency. The McLaren system includes 12 hospitals in Michigan, ambulatory surgery centers, imaging centers, a 640-member employed primary and specialty care physician network, commercial and Medicaid HMOs covering more than 732,838 lives in Michigan and Indiana, home health, infusion and hospice providers, pharmacy services, a clinical laboratory network and a wholly owned medical malpractice insurance company. McLaren operates Michigan’s largest network of cancer centers and providers, anchored by the Karmanos Cancer Institute, a National Cancer Institute-designated comprehensive cancer centers. McLaren has 20,000 full-, part-time and contracted employees and more than 113,000 network providers throughout Michigan, Indiana and Ohio.

Provides comprehensive coordination of care for patients and their families/caregivers. Eliminates barriers to timely care, facilitates flow through system, facilitates post-discharge scheduling, increases patient and provider satisfaction, maintains point of contact with providers and serves as the first point of contact for patients and families.
- Performs assessment of patient care needs for new and ongoing patients, to identify clinical, social and logistical barriers to post-discharge care.
- Oversees the planning, scheduling, implementation and follow-up of follow-up appointments, referrals, diagnostic testing and procedures for navigated patients.
- Central point of contact for all navigated patients; including interaction with medical, nursing and ancillary services.
- Provides education to patients, families, and significant others; acts as an information resource to students, health care professionals, patients, and the public.
- Collects and reports data from patient on barriers, health care, medications, prior treatments, etc.
- Tracks order completion and follow up. Monitors patient compliance with patient treatment plan.
- Assists patients with referrals to outside resources and care coordination as needed.
- Designs or participates in the creation of health education materials.
- Provides and documents quality, personalized and evidence-based care and interventions.
- Maintains professional and technical knowledge by attending educational workshops; reviewing professional publications; establishing personal networks; participating in professional societies. May develop and conduct in-service training programs.
- Complies with federal, state, and local legal and certification requirements by studying existing and new legislation; anticipating future legislation; enforcing adherence to requirements; advising management on needed actions. This includes compliance with all health care regulations, such as HIPAA and OSHA.
- Performs other related duties as required and directed.
